Las Vegas is allowing masks off for smoking/drinking only.   Saw a few that seemed to think they could just keep their chin covered but most were good with wearing masks.   In Las Vegas there was plenty of room to spread out machines.  On the ship there won't be room for that.   They will probably need to turn off at least every other machine.    I would think they would also make the casinos 'no smoking' to increase the safety as they don't have the space to spread out like a land casino.

 

Elevators were marked for 'social distancing', but we tried to wait for an empty one.  (It was during the week and not at all crowded).   Had to use an elevator for a 32nd floor room.  On the ship we will continue to try to use stairs as much as possible.  I wonder if they will try to make stair sets 'one way'.
